SUBJECT: EVAPORATIVE CANISTER PURGE THERMO VACUUM SWITCH (TVS)

MODELS AFFECTED: 1984 LESABRE, LESABRE/ELECTRA ESTATE WAGON, ELECTRA, AND RIVIERA EQUIPPED WITH 5.0L ENGINE (RPO LV2, VIN CODE Y)

CONDITION

General Motors has determined that certain 1984 Buick model vehicles equipped with 5.0L engine (RPO LV2, VIN Code Y) may experience an inoperative canister purge Thermo Vacuum Switch (TVS). An inoperative canister purge TVS can affect the intended function of the evaporative emission control system.

VEHICLES INVOLVED

Involved are certain 1984 Buick models equipped with 5.0L engine (RPO LV2, VIN Code Y) produced within the following VIN breakpoints:

MODEL PLANT BEGINNING THROUGH AND INCLUDING

LeSabre and Electra Flint EH800004 EH976724

LeSabre and LeSabre/ Fairfax EX400002 EX452177
Electra Estate Wagon

Riviera Linden EE400002 EE457863

DEALER ACTION

To prevent the possibility of this condition occurring, dealers are to inspect and, if required, replace the canister purge TVS on all involved vehicles. If there is evidence of intentional disablement of the evaporative emission system, the dealer is to notify the vehicle owner of this condition and ask if he/she wants the system restored. Restoration cost is the responsibility of the owner.

Dealers are to service all vehicles subject to this campaign at no charge to owners, regardless of mileage, age of vehicle, or ownership from this time forward.

Whenever a vehicle subject to this campaign is taken into your used car inventory, or it is in your dealership for service, you are to ensure the campaign correction has been made before selling or releasing the vehicle.
Dealers are to contact owners of vehicles recently sold from your used vehicle inventory and arrange for the campaign correction to be performed.

PARTS INFORMATION

Parts required to complete this campaign are to be obtained from General Motors Service Parts Operations (GMSPO). To ensure that parts are obtained as soon as possible, they should be ordered on a C.I.O. order with NO special instruction, but on an advise code (2).

PART NUMBER DESCRIPTION QUANTITY/VEHICLE

22536551 Switch, Thermo Vacuum 1
Canister Purge
